    Hanoi Old Quarter, Hanoi, Vietnam

    Located in the center district Hoan Kiem of Hanoi, Dong Xuan Market is originally built by the French in 1889. After many renovations (the latest in 1994 after a fire which almost burn the market), Dong Xuan nowadays is the largest covered market of Hanoi where the wholesale traders sell everything from clothes, household goods to foodstuffs.

  • 3 Bach Ma Temple
    76 Hang Buom Street, Hoan Kiem District, Hanoi, Vietnam

    Constructed from the 9th century, Bach Ma Temple is one among the oldest temples in Hanoi. It now has the structure which was renovated from 18th century. The white house statue inside makes the name of Bach Ma Temple. The temple is one of the famous attractions in Hanoi.

  • 9 Cham Museum
    02, 2 Thang 9 Street, Danang

    Located in the intersection of Trung Nu Vuong and Bach Dang streets in Danang, the Cham Museum is well-known for its extensive collection of sculptures from the Cham civilization dating from the seventh to the fifteenth century.   • 14 War Remnants Museum
    28 Vo Van tan Street, District 3,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am

    Opened in September 1975, the War Remnants Museum focuses on exhibits relating to the American phase of the Vietnam War. It has been recently listed among the top 25 most attractive museums in Asia.

  • 17 Mekong Delta Floating Market
    Mekong Delta, Vietnam

    Floating markets are the most prominent attractions in Mekong Delta. Visiting the floating markets, you will take chance to experience the locals' daily life by watching people exchanging goods, fruit and many other local products on their vessels. Some typical floating markets in Mekong Delta are Cai Be, Cai Rang, Phung Hiep, etc.
